Police in Kabale is investigating a case of aggravated robbery in which one of the suspects was fatally injured and later succumbed to his wounds.

ASP Elly Maate the Kigezi region police mouthpiece explains that on  04/08/2022 at around 01:00AM, at Makanga cell, Byamukama Innocent, Arinanye Erasmus, Asiimire Ranger and Naturinda Francis all students of Kabale Institute of Health Science who were sleeping in their hostel were attacked by three unknown men armed with pangas who robbed them of their properties which includes; Text books, documents, Mattresses among others.

The said suspects managed to escape from the scene using motor vehicle Registration Number  UAR 279F a Toyota Premio, which is also suspected to  have been stolen from the parking yard at Royal comfort bar, on 03/08/2022 by the said suspects.

According to Maate, the victims made an alarm which attracted other students, that managed to intercept the vehicle a short distance from the hostel.

One of the suspects identified as Kato Gumisiriza Shafik is said to have attempted to fight the irate students using his panga but he was overpowered and arrested but got injured by his panga and police were notified for further management.  

The other two suspects managed to escape and drove the alleged stolen motor vehicle up to Rwakaraba trading center, where they abandoned it and took off with the stolen properties.

Both reports of Aggravated robbery and   vehicle theft were registered,

The suspect identified as Kato Gumisiriza Shafik was taken to Kabale referral hospital for medication but succumbed to his wounds moments later.

Maate says the body was taken to the mortuary for postmortem, both scenes were visited by police and documented

Through investigations, the other two suspects on the run have been identified
